Functional outcome of proximal femoral nail antirotation with helical blade fixation in extra capsular hip fractures in Himalayan region

International Journal of Orthopaedics Sciences · 2018 · Vol. 4(1j) · pp. 659–664

Abstract

Background: Extra capsular Intertrochanteric hip fractures occur in older age person. These are pathological fracture mostly (osteoporosis). Currently, these hip fractures are generally fixed with intramedullary or extramedullary implants. Implants preference mainly determined by the fracture classification (stable or unstable). Most common complications in standard proximal femoral nail and extramedullary implants is neck screw cutout. Due to Research and improvement in surgical technique incidence of neck screw cutout has reduced considerably but still remains the most common fixation failure with intramedullary implants. With this question in mind we did study to find out functional outcome of proximal femoral nail antirotation with helical blade fixation in extra capsular hip fractures in Himalayan region. Methodology: This prospective study was done on 75 patients with extra capsular hip fractures, for fixation of fracture, implant of choice were used proximal femoral nail antirotation with helical blade. Study were done during the period from September 2015 to August 2016. Informed written consent were taken from all patients. The study was approved by institutional ethical committee.
